Under Sink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under sink, easy to fix with a wrench Yes No DIY is fine for minor leaks that are easy to fix
Burst pipe under sink, causing significant water damage No Yes A burst pipe needs professional attention to prevent further damage and ensure thorough drying
Water pooling under sink, but no visible leaks No Yes Water pooling under the sink can be a sign of a hidden leak or water damage, needing professional investigation and repair
Musty odors or mold growth under sink No Yes Mold growth needs professional attention to ensure thorough cleaning and sanitizing, and to prevent further health risks
High humidity or moisture levels under sink No Yes High humidity or moisture levels under the sink can be a sign of hidden water damage or moisture, needing professional investigation and repair

Under Sink Water Extraction Cost in McLoud, OK

The cost of Under Sink Water Extraction services in McLoud, OK can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on average prices and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Final Inspection and Verification $50 – $200 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Emergency Service Fee $100 – $500 Severity of damage, time of day, and local conditions

Common Questions About Under Sink Water Extraction

Q: What causes water damage under sinks?

A: Water damage under sinks can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aky pipes, burst pipes, and clogged drains. It’s essential to investigate the source of the problem to prevent further damage.

Q: How long does it take to extract water from under sinks?

A: The time it takes to extract water from under sinks dep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team can typically complete the process within 60 minutes to a few hours.
